  • Comments Thread For: Unbeaten Prospect, Guided By Robert Garcia, Shot in Riverside

    Unbeaten super featherweight prospect Izaac Colunga, 24-years-old, was left in critical condition after a drive-by shooter opened fire on a home in Riverside, California with several people inside.
